Partnership for College Completion PCC advances solutions that address historic inequities in our higher education system.

Partnership for College Completion is a new nonprofit organization launched to catalyze and champion policies, systems and practices that ensure all students in and around Chicago - particularly low-income, first-generation students - graduate from college and achieve their career aspirations. Launching this regional organization is the culmination of a two-year planning process that was led by Fo

refrontโ€™s College and Career Access, Persistence and Success (CCAPS) group and involved hundreds of stakeholders from across Chicago, the region and the nation.

PCC joined with 18 organizations serving students, consumers, veterans, service members, faculty and staff, civil rights advocates, and college access proponents to urge the U.S. Department of Education to enact regulations that strengthen accountability in higher education while protecting both students and taxpayers from low-quality programs.

These 19 organizations are concerned that the proposed regulations fall short of the Departmentโ€™s own stated goal, and risks replicating past failures. Additionally, these regulations would disproportionately affect low-income, Black, Latino, and first-generation students.
